The real reason why Ekta backed off from Eid release

Upala KBR

It is well known that Karan Johar is Ekta Kapoor's well-wisher and a close friend. So it comes as no surprise that he was the motivating factor behind her decision to postpone Once Upon A Time In Mumbaai Again to August 15 from an Eid release. The film stars Akshay Kumar and Sonakshi Sinha and is directed by Milan Luthria.

Says a source, "Last week Shah Rukh called up Jeetendra, and requested him to postpone the release of OUATIMA as it was clashing with his own production Chennai Express. He told Jeetu that the film would eat into each others business and benefit none. So Jeetuji promised SRK that they would postpone their release. It was a purely a business decision, Ekta herself was still was not convinced about it, or happy about the decision. She felt it was unfair to ask her to back out when she was the first one to announce her film on that date when she learnt that Salman Khan would not be releasing his film on Eid day. She was hesitant to back-off and finally it was her close buddy Karan Johar who made her see reason."

It was the filmmaker's late night-visit to Ekta's office on Tuesday that finally changed her mind. "Karan has always been Ekta's genuine well-wisher and didn't want her film to suffer in any way. He told her not to be foolish and make the mistake of releasing her film on the same day. It was an emotionally tough decision for Ekta but she finally accepted the fact that business-wise it was a more practical decision to postpone OUATIMA and release it on August 15."
